Historic and Contemporary Native American Indian Pottery

Historic Pueblo pottery collection, from the period covering circa 1880 to 1950, includes pieces from New Mexico Pueblos and the Hopi villages of Arizona. The contemporary indian pottery collection covers from 1950 until today.
